A poem about the internal escape and journey of my spirit.
Night envelopes me in her darkness
as I walk quietly along.
Exhaustion overwhelms me,
its tiresome hold is strong.

It has been many days
since I have had a home.
Loneliness has overcome me
as I walk this desolate road alone.

Where I am going, I don’t yet know,
nor do I know when I will get there.
I only know from whence I came
as for going back, I wouldn’t dare!

It is as if I am running away
but, I don’t know from what or from whom.
I merely long for something, somewhere
I suspect I will not find it soon.

I feel the hunger inside me
and my thirst won’t go away,
I travel down this old dirt road
with my fears of Yesterday.

Life has not been too good to me,
nor have I been good to it.
Now, I’m headed somewhere in life
and my past, I want to forget.

Dawn’s first light suddenly appears
as I walk further down the road.
There are brilliant hues from red to blue
and, finally, Daylight unfolds.
